Biography

Tayla-Leigh Payne is a Welsh composer and sound artist based in London. She graduated from the Royal Welsh College of Music and Drama in Composition and Creative Technology and undertook postgraduate studies in Composition at the Guildhall School of Music and Drama. Tayla explores both notation and electronic music within her composing, her styles vary greatly from classical, contemporary, electronic, hybrid, theatre and interactive audio installations.
